A SUPERB, CLASSIC, OLD-TIME specimen of a sharp, lustrous, striated, metallic chalcocite prism from the Bristol Copper Mine, Connecticut. 100+ years old, very SELDOM AVAILABLE ANYWHERE and some of the very best from anywhere in the world.
